A Look Inside the Dutch Design Workspace

May 24, 2012 9:00 am by

The first thing you notice about the Dutch Design Workspace in Parel is that instead of snaking on the floors, the cables hang from the ceiling in a bright orange hexagonal formation, making them easily and neatly accessible. There’s thus little chance that you will trip over them. It’s the kind of thoughtful design element that the Dutch are renowned for—executed here by the acclaimed husband-and-wife duo behind the Rotterdam-based Studio Makkink & Bey. The nearly-2,000 square feet Workspace, with 20 feet high ceilings and movable work dividers made of colourful panels, has been created thanks to a Netherlands government-sponsored initiative and more importantly, is open to anyone who wishes to rent it out for a day, week, month or longer.

The only stipulation? That you be a designer, whether in the arena of architecture, products, graphics, arts or fashion. Director Anuradha Gupta says the mission of the Workspace, which opened this February, is two-fold: to promote dialogue between Dutch and Indian designers, and to help Dutch designers do more business here. To that end, the Workspace has been filled with a steady stream of visitors, including most recently, a team from the BMW Guggenheim Lab, which will set up a creative think tank in Mumbai later this year, and Dutch product designer Tjeerd Veenhoven, who has created a “vegetarian” alternative to leather fashioned from the palm leaf. In June, the Workspace will host a screening of a TEDx event taking place in Amsterdam, in tandem with a series of talks by Dutch and Indian designers.

Soon, the studio will display several works donated by Dutch designers, and may also house a small retail store. Gupta says they plan to organise an event a month, and will even sponsor projects if the idea is particularly good.
